Ashton Central Scout Group is looking for enthusiastic and community-minded volunteers to join our Trustee Board and help support the running and future development of our Scout Group.
Trustees play an important behind-the-scenes role, helping to ensure the group is well managed, financially secure, and able to provide great opportunities for young people.
What does a Trustee do?
As a Trustee, you’ll work as part of a small team that supports the leadership team by:
Helping oversee the governance and direction of the Scout Group
Ensuring the group is run safely, legally, and in line with Scout policies
Supporting financial oversight and budgeting
Helping maintain and develop our facilities and equipment
Contributing ideas to help the group grow and thrive in the community
Attending occasional Trustee meetings (typically a few times per year)
Who are we looking for?
You don’t need previous Scouting experience. We welcome people from all backgrounds, particularly those with skills or experience in:
Finance or bookkeeping
Property or maintenance
Governance or committee work
Fundraising
Community engagement
General organisation and planning
Most importantly, we’re looking for people who want to support local young people and help our Scout Group succeed.
What’s involved?
Flexible volunteer commitment
A few meetings each year
Opportunity to use your skills to support a local charity
Training and support provided
Why volunteer?
By becoming a Trustee, you’ll help provide life-changing experiences for young people in our community while gaining valuable experience working with a local charity.
All Trustees will be required to undertake a DBS check in line with Scout safeguarding policies.
